Course objectives
At the end of the course students should be able to: master the basic linguistic terminology;
master all the grammar features of chapters 2, 3 and 4 of the major course book for GRAMMAR A - 'A Student's Grammar of the English Language' by Sidney Greenbaum;
explain all the GRAMMAR features covered in GRAMMAR A subject;
practically and theoretically analyze stretches of English;
Throughout the semester students are encouraged to link theory in the classroom to practice via practical tasks.
Syllabus
  • Course outline: Basic linguistic terminology
  • Sentence and sentence structure
  • Words and word classes
  • Full verbs
  • Primary verbs
  • Modal auxiliaries
  • Passive
  • Subjunctive
  • Present simple v. progressive
  • Past simple v. progressive
  • Perfect tenses - present and past
  • Expressing the future

Assessment methods
Quizes (written tests, multiple choices tests) The final test will have 100 questions (points) and the passmark is set up to 70 points (70% passmark)
